How much sexual assault has occurred in Ukraine since the Russian invasion?



Women in particular are facing negative repercussions on their emotional, physical, sexual, and reproductive health as Russia's brutal conflict in Ukraine continues to wreck lives throughout the nation.



There are still millions of displaced women, which leaves them incredibly open to sexual and gender-based violence as well as human trafficking.



What are the most recent statistics on the incidence of sexual assault in Ukraine?


According to a report of ALJAZEERA, Numbers are difficult to rely on since they don't accurately depict the issue. Because to trauma, shame, and self-blame, many survivors are hesitant to share what happened.



Two thirds of the instances listed by the UN High Commissioner for Human Rights (OHCHR) include women, and one third involve males, many of whom were once prisoners of war. The number of instances that have been documented is likely only the very beginning.



Mr. Nadal the Ukraine representative for the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A) said, The employees at our Dnipro center informed me that out of every 100 women they have encountered, perhaps 10 had experienced gender-based violence and one has experienced sexual abuse. People may make an effort to deny what happened or to cope with it while avoiding seeking help.


Survivors must be made aware that they are not in this situation alone, that it is important, and that the UN and the Ukrainian government are trying to give them the best treatment possible. Almost 17,000 women have received general help from our mobile teams and over 10,000 from our relief centers so far. The more services we provide, the more survivors will ask for assistance.
